Why the Right Removal Company Matters
A house move compresses months of accumulated belongings into a single day of intense logistics. Professional movers bring equipment, technique and experience that transform this from an ordeal into a managed process. They know how to protect doorframes, dismantle awkward furniture, load a vehicle so nothing shifts in transit and navigate the narrow entries common in older Stafford streets.

Services Offered by Movers and Packers
Full service moves include packing, dismantling, transport, reassembly and unpacking. Part service options let customers pack their own boxes while the company handles loading and transport. Additional services often include packing material supply, fragile item wrapping, piano and antique handling, secure storage between completion dates, single item transport, and office relocation.
Storage is particularly useful in chain moves, where completion dates do not align and belongings need a safe place for days or weeks.

Planning a Smooth Move
Book early, especially for Fridays and month ends, which are the busiest slots. Arrange a pre-move survey so the company can assess volume accurately, since underestimating leads to second trips and extra charges. Declutter before packing rather than after, as you pay to move everything you keep.
Label boxes by destination room rather than only by contents, and keep an essentials box containing kettle, chargers, medication, bedding and basic tools accessible on the day. Photograph electronics connections before dismantling.
Insurance and Contracts
Check what level of goods in transit cover is included and whether it is based on total value or per item. Items packed by the customer are sometimes excluded from cover, which is an important detail. Confirm whether waiting time charges apply if keys are delayed, as this is common in chain completions.
Read cancellation and postponement terms carefully, since completion dates frequently shift at short notice.
Access and Local Considerations
Stafford presents a few practical challenges worth flagging when booking. Terraced streets near the town centre often have limited parking and narrow frontages, which may require a smaller shuttle vehicle or parking suspension arranged in advance. Rural properties around the town can have long or unsurfaced driveways unsuitable for a large removal lorry, and low bridges on some routes affect vehicle choice.
Mention staircases, awkward turns, low ceilings and any items that were originally assembled in place, such as large wardrobes or garden equipment. Flats without lifts significantly increase labour time. Raising these details during the survey allows the company to allocate the right crew size and equipment, which prevents delays and avoids the additional charges that appear when a move takes far longer than quoted.
Trends in the Removals Sector
Sustainability is influencing practice, with reusable crates replacing cardboard on many commercial moves and firms optimising routes to reduce mileage. Digital surveys conducted by video call have also become common, allowing accurate quotations without a home visit.
